SMART GRID

With current U.S administration's priority on clean energy and energy efficiency, smart grid technologies are back in focus again. The efforts to put smart grids in place include several complimentary technologies, including advanced metering system, communications, and information technology and grid accessibility to remote alternative power sources. With tremendous interest in smart grid, there is lot of innovation and many businesses are taking note.
